Marketing Specialist (Demand Generation + SDR)
Role Overview
We are looking for a highly driven Marketing Specialist who will operate at the intersection of demand generation and outbound sales development. This is a hands-on, execution-heavy role designed for someone who is comfortable owning both marketing and SDR responsibilities.
You will work closely with the Marketing Manager to support pipeline generation efforts, execute campaigns, and directly contribute to top-of-funnel growth.
This role is ideal for someone who enjoys writing, outreach, experimentation, and direct impact on revenue, and is looking to grow into a full-stack B2B marketer.
Key Responsibilities
1. Outbound & SDR Execution
- Execute outbound campaigns across email, LinkedIn, and cold calling
- Build and manage target account lists and prospecting workflows
- Book qualified meetings for the sales team
- Continuously optimize messaging, sequences, and targeting
- Track and improve response rates, meeting conversions, and pipeline contribution
